Class Description:
My classroom consists of 25 students who are English Language Learners. They are currently transitioning from their native language (Spanish) to English. They are eager to assimilate into the American Culture and my desire is to make this transition as smoothly as possible. All of my students come from a low socio-economic status and they are all on reduced and/or free lunch. Through your generous donations you will not only facilitate my job, but, also motivate and inspire my students towards achieving academic success. I thank you in advance for investing in education.

My Philosophy:
My philosophy in education consists of reaching all my learners. As we are all aware of, all students are unique in their learning style. I believe in reaching the diverse learners in my class through hands-on tools and any other means that will maximize their ability to learn. I am also a firm believer that if given the appropriate time and tools all students are capable of mastering any skill.

Why Do I Teach?:
I teach to motivate my students when they are down, to inspire them to be anything they want to be, to encourage them to be like the doctors, authors, lawyers, civil rights leaders (and any other person that has made a difference) we read about in our books. I teach because through it I can help students identify biases and teach them tools to change these. In essence, teaching allows me to empower students and I love it.
